  women's basketball Wolverines Closing The Gap Against MSU T here has always been some discrepancy between the Michigan and Michigan State women's basketball programs. The Spartans have three Big Ten regular-season championships, the most recent of which came in 2011, and a conference tournament title. The Wolverines have none. The Spartans have earned 13 NCAA Tournament berths, including five straight, and advanced to the 2005 national championship game. The Wolverines have made it to just six NCAA Tournaments, never advancing past the second round. And the Spartans have dominated the Wolverines over the years, building an all-time series record of 63-16. "When I was first hired here, I spoke a lot about Michigan State being such a great program," second-year Michigan head coach Kim Barnes Arico said. "They have had so much tradition in women's basketball. That's what we're striving to be, and every day we're getting closer and closer." The Wolverines have always played second fiddle to Michigan State in women's basketball, but under Barnes Arico's watch, that is changing rapidly. Michigan notched a programdefining win over the Spartans in Crisler Arena last season, coming from behind to pull out a 70-69 vic- Michigan dropped a hard-fought 79-72 decision to Michigan State Jan. 12, but head coach Kim Barnes Arico (far right) had her team tied with the Spartans atop the Big Ten standings heading into late January. photo courtesy michigan athletic media relations tory. Before the win, the Wolverines had lost 12 straight and 20 of the last 21 to their in-state rival. Michigan State escaped Crisler Arena with a 79-72 victory Jan. 12, but the message is clear: the Wolverines aren't scared of the Spartans. As of Jan. 20, the two teams were tied atop the conference standings with 4-1 records in conference play, and Michigan nearly pulled out the win over Michigan State before a late-game run put the Spartans ahead for good.
